Alwar State

Alwar State is a princely state of Naruka Rajputs with its capital at Alwar in India. Founded in 1770 CE by Pratap Singh Prabhakar, its reigning ruler, Maharaja Sir Tej Singh Prabhakar Bahadur, signed the accession to the Indian Union on 7 April 1949.
